After all the half-priced restaurants, discounted dental services and prepackaged yoga lessons it slung in 2011, want to know what LivingSocial’s most popular deal for the D.C. market was last year?
Car washes.
The Washington-based deal-of-the-day company announced this morning a few of its most popular sales, including local deals. (The $10-for-$20 voucher at Whole Foods last September was a national offer, quickly selling out its entire supply of 1 million coupons.) The most popular sale in D.C.—and the second most popular local deal in any U.S. market—was an April 13 offer for Mr. Wash Car Wash. LivingSocial sold 16,206 of the $21 vouchers good for three express washes at the local car-cleaning chain.
Only low-priced tickets to the New England Aquarium in Boston sold better, with 20,000 sold. It’s not clear if everyone who bought one of the Mr Wash vouchers redeemed them by their August 15 expiration.
